The boutique law firm that pushed out two ex-Lewis Brisbois founding partners who wrote racist and sexist emails has rebranded itself as Daugherty Lordan.
Partners Melissa Daugherty and Joe Lordan will lead the operation, according to a firm spokesperson. Daugherty and Lordan left Lewis Brisbois last month along with the partners later ousted—John Barber and Jeff Ranen. The new firm had been briefly known as Barber Ranen.
Tim Graves will remain CEO of the new firm, according to a person familiar with the matter.
